android专题提供android的最新资讯内容,帮你更好的了解android。
我一直在试用移动设备的Google跟踪代码管理器,特别是 Android,但在Container上尝试getString(myKeyValue)时,我一直收到一条消息“无效宏”. 这是我的MainActivity中代码的一部分: @Override protected void onCreate(Bundle savedInstanceState) { super.onCr
我是 Android开发的新手,发现我可以为Spinner小部件设置一个android:prompt属性.在我的layout / my_layout_fragment.xml中是这样的: <Spinner android:id="@+id/boxFunction" android:layout_width="match_parent" android:layout_heig
参见英文答案 > Android dialog width                                    6个 我遵循 here描述的方法来创建EditText输入活动.但是视图没有填满屏幕的宽度.如何判断屏幕宽度? alt text http://img405.imageshack.us/img405/5057/activitythemed.png <activity a
好的,所以我有了CameraList,扩展了GalleryList,扩展了ListFragment: public static class FavoritesList extends GalleryList { public static FavoritesList newInstance(int page) { FavoritesList list = new Fav
嘿! (在这里为长篇文章道歉) 我正在编写一些基于相同代码的应用程序. 每个应用程序都会有不同之处,有些会有新的活动,所有应用程序都会分配不同的资源. 我正在尝试使用Android库项目,以便将所有公共代码放在一个位置,因此只需进行一次主要更改,所有项目都将更新. 现在,资源是一个简单的解决方案,因为我可以在主应用程序中定义每个资源,只要命名约定保持不变,这些资源将覆盖库项目中的资源. 现在,我的
我在一个扩展表面视图并实现runnable的类中有这个代码 我能够使用该类基本上允许您使用不同的颜色等绘制到画布.我正在尝试获得一种方法,允许我在绘制图像后保存图像,这是方法.无论我做什么,我只是得到一个黑色的图像,没有任何东西.有任何想法吗? 我启用了缓存绘图 目标从自定义SurfaceView获取位图图像我已经用尽了在这里查看其他帖子的选项,但没有找到任何可行的工作.这是希望最近有一个新的解决
我正在合作开发具有9个 Android库和10个jar库的中型Android项目.我在IntelliJ中开发,我的协作者在Eclipse中工作.在Eclipse中,调试APK的大小约为2.5 MB,在IntelliJ中它是20 MB.这怎么可能?我可以在IntelliJ中减小APK的大小,以便更快地将其上传到设备中吗? APK是一个zip文件.将扩展名更改为.zip并解压缩.看看里面有什么.
题 我设计的REST API将用于iOS和Android应用程序,以及将来可能用于Web和其他移动客户端. 如何将我的整个API仅限制为我想要访问的客户端(应用程序)?我想阻止第三方访问我的API以注册用户,甚至无需通过授权应用程序(移动或Web客户端)登录. 目前的想法 我可以为每个客户端提供我想要授权的密钥,但是如何防止从我的应用程序的源代码中提取此密钥(如果我的应用程序是Web应用程序,则特
我收到一个错误说 不允许使用字符串类型(‘id’的值为’@id / bAdd’) >我已经清理了这个项目. >一切都工作得更早,我不会发生什么事,导致这个错误. <L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://schemas.android.com/tools"
我对新的 Android API21有疑问,特别是VoiceInteractorService. 我想在API21中使用新的Hotword检测.如果我按下按钮,则应启动“google”一词的热门词检测. 当我有一个Activity(MainActivity)并且我想从VoiceInteractorService调用createAlwaysOnHotwordDetector(String keyph
我计划使用Firebase邀请,以便我的应用用户可以联系(并邀请我的应用)他/她已在应用中添加到其管理中的人员. 我已经拥有这些目标人员的邮件地址,因此我希望能够在设置应用邀请时使用此信息.此刻这似乎不可能.我目前的代码: Intent intent = new AppInviteInvitation.IntentBuilder( "Please join me to manage " + eve
所以,我已经看了一段时间的 ImageView源代码,但我还没有想出一个钩子来做到这一点. 问题是:在ScrollView中有30个400×800图像(图像数量是可变的).由于它们完全适合屏幕,因此每个将占用1.3 MB的RAM. 我想要的是:能够为ScrollView中当前可见的ImageView加载/卸载位图.如果用户滚动并且位图不再可见(在距离阈值内),则应该回收位图,以便内存可以被同一Sc
每当我开始一个新项目时,在完成gradle后它会向我显示此警告. Warning:The project encoding (windows-1252) does not match the encoding specified in the Gradle build files (UTF-8). This can lead to serious bugs. 有谁知道如何克服这个问题? 收到该警告
我有一个带有Recyclerview的屏幕和LinearLayout中的其他元素.问题是当我删除RecyclerView的一个项目时,animateLayoutChanges在这种情况下不起作用. anayone知道为什么会这样吗? XML <L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:
我是 Android新手,我正在创建Listview弹出菜单.但我有它的宽度和高度问题.弹出菜单可以采用更高的高度和宽度. SO中有很多问题,但这些都没有帮助我. 要创建弹出菜单,我尝试了以下方法. 1]使用弹出菜单和下面的代码: private void showPopupMenu(View view){ Context wrapper = new ContextThemeWra
我正在尝试 http://developer.android.com/training/location/receive-location-updates.html的’LocationUpdates’样本.此应用程序获取并打印位置通知. 我正在尝试根据我的最新位置更改位置更新的间隔. 所以 – 我已将mLocationRequest.setInterval()添加到onLocationChange
我有一个ListView使用自定义cursoradapter来填充ListView. row.xml <?xml version="1.0" encoding="utf-8"?> <L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:layout_width="match_paren
上下文:我有一个带片段的活动和3个InnerFragments.当调用Fragment onDestroy()时,我想从FragmentManager中删除内部片段. onDestroy()的代码如下. 问题:FragmentManager抛出NullPointerException,可能是在调用commitAllowingStateLoss()时.我不明白为什么. @Override publi
我们在 Android上实施了Google App Invites.它工作但看起来不是一个集成部分:灰色状态栏,蓝色工具栏和默认字体不适合我们的应用程序.蓝色工具栏看起来也不像操作系统的原生部分. 我们怎样才能设置状态栏颜色,工具栏颜色和字体? 目前,无法自定义邀请页面.但是,可以使用从Google Play Services 8.4.0开始的HTML完全自定义邀请.
目前我正在使用paintObject.measureText(textCopy.substring(0,i)),同时迭代TextView文本的副本.例如,measureText(“abc”.substring(0,1))将给出相对x坐标’b’.我从layout.getLineTop()得到的y坐标.这对于非等宽字体的x坐标有效但不准确.我可以稍微校准一下,但在每个设备上它的工作方式不同. 我能想到